// Report exports in Fennelbrook always normalize timestamps to UTC
// before rendering; the user's display timezone is applied only at
// the template layer. Do not pass local offsets into the export
// client below, or scheduled reports will drift across DST changes.
// The client authenticates against the internal export service using
// the key that follows.

API key for bageg-kajef: vxb2-ss

## Currency Rounding — Review Notes

Reviewers: Tollgate converts via integer minor units, never floats. Flag any PR that rounds before the final aggregation step. Cross-rate conversions must go through `MidpointLedger`; direct pair math is banned. Run the `fx-drift` check locally before approving. Approved fixes get built and signed for release with the key below.

release key, tafop-tadug: bky9_Ag7uEujh4

The Lattermill address autocomplete widget queries the Dovefield suggestion service on each keystroke after a 200ms debounce. Maintainers should note that responses are cached per session key, so stale suggestions can persist until the cache TTL (300 seconds) expires. All requests must include structured locale hints; omitting them degrades ranking quality. Every call to the suggestion endpoint requires authentication, and for sandbox testing you should use the bearer token provided below.

login token, tagef-tagep: eyJhbGciOiJIUzI1NiIsInR5cCI6IkpXVCJ9.eyJzdWIiOiIBXyeYEoalzIn0.6TI7VhOJMHm9

**Ticket: Expired pooler credentials (Briarline DB)**

The connection pooler for the Briarline reporting database stopped acquiring new connections after its service credential expired overnight. Pool size dropped to zero and queries queued indefinitely. I rotated the credential and verified pool recovery under load. For future maintainers, the replacement key is recorded here.

service key, kagep-yafop: qvz23-ZKPHptIdEFAcWdmbBSRvIiM